1. Reevaluate your marriage with food via reflective journaling

Likelihood are that at some place in your existence, you’ve read that the most prevalent time of 12 months to obtain weight is the holiday period, and–if you have a challenging relationship with food–you could come across this fact pretty tense. Moskovitz would like to put your mind at relieve, because she has located by way of her own nutrition exercise that the normal winter season body weight attain for most people today is considerably less than 1lb (so it is not worthy of the strain!). For Moskovitz, the much a lot more crucial thing than what you are having in the course of the getaway season is why you are eating it.

In order to battle some of the elaborate thoughts about food and nourishment that can occur up in the course of the holiday break period, Moskovitz recommends acquiring into journaling. This does not suggest monitoring your energy in a journal or even creating down what you consume as a substitute, Moskovitz recommends composing about how you feel about meals and the getaway period 1st. Asking on your own why you may really feel induced by selected foodstuff, or even just imagining about what it indicates to you to be equipped to sit down and certainly delight in a holiday break food with your beloved types can make all the change in your frame of mind approaching the holiday season.

 

2. Try to eat balanced meals at frequent intervals

We’ve all been there: it is 3 p.m. on just one of the busiest perform times top up to the vacations, and abruptly you realize that the final issue you ate was a plate of cookies and a glass of eggnog the night time just before. As hectic as this time of year may be, Moskovitz emphasizes the worth of having foods at regular intervals as generally as doable. “With holiday seasons, specially if you are an individual who’s internet hosting or getting ready or busy with deadlines, it’s extremely popular and easy to skip meals,” Moskovitz claimed. “What I normally inform men and women is that you can consume a small little bit now, or you can take in a whole lot a lot more later on. It’s really significant to be reliable with feeding on periods and remain nourished.”

In accordance to Moskovitz, having balanced meals often will make it substantially less difficult to be aware about your foods options throughout the holiday break period. Her method for a properly-well balanced meal contains fiber-rich carbs, lean proteins, and anti-inflammatory fat. When you keep dependable with your taking in practices, you can really feel the advantages of a stable temper, less stress about meals, and extra electrical power in the course of the complete season.

 

3. Fill half of your plate with greens

As wonderful as they are, holiday getaway buffets can be mind-boggling. Moskovitz suggests there are just two vital thoughts to ask on your own when confronted with any meals choices: what am I craving, and how can I make this far more nutritious? She emphasizes that it’s not about labeling foods as very good or bad, or about calorie counting: it is about having in tune with what you know will fulfill you and make you feel greatest. If you do want to follow a components, Moskovitz indicates filling 50 % of your plate with veggies, a quarter with protein, and a quarter with a starch. She claims that it is often important to include a thing you are craving on your plate, regardless of whether it’s mac and cheese or a slice of pie, because executing so will enable you to try to eat wholesome while continue to genuinely taking pleasure in a delicious vacation meal.
